										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p class="" data-start="86" data-end="429">The acting chair of the United States Securities and Exchange Commission (<strong data-start="160" data-end="167">SEC</strong>), <strong data-start="170" data-end="184">Mark Uyeda</strong>, voted against suing billionaire businessman <strong data-start="230" data-end="243">Elon Musk</strong> over his failure to disclose Twitter stock purchases on time. According to a Reuters report on March 24, Uyeda was the only member of the <strong data-start="382" data-end="389">SEC</strong> commission to vote against the lawsuit.</p>
<h2 data-start="431" data-end="475">SEC Commission Majority Approves Lawsuit</h2>
<p class="" data-start="477" data-end="921">According to the report, the <strong data-start="506" data-end="513">SEC</strong>’s five commissioners held a vote on whether to sue <strong data-start="565" data-end="578">Elon Musk</strong>. Four commissioners voted in favor of the lawsuit, while <strong data-start="636" data-end="650">Mark Uyeda</strong>, the acting chair, cast the only dissenting vote. <strong data-start="701" data-end="710">Uyeda</strong> was appointed as acting chair by <strong data-start="744" data-end="775">U.S. President Donald Trump</strong> on January 20, 2025. Additionally, <strong data-start="811" data-end="845">SEC Commissioner Hester Peirce</strong> also voted in favor of suing <strong data-start="875" data-end="883">Musk</strong> along with three other commissioners.</p>
<h2 data-start="923" data-end="965">What Are the Allegations Against Musk?</h2>
<p class="" data-start="967" data-end="1352">In the lawsuit filed on January 14, the <strong data-start="1007" data-end="1014">SEC</strong> claimed that <strong data-start="1028" data-end="1041">Elon Musk</strong> failed to disclose his purchase of <strong data-start="1077" data-end="1088">Twitter</strong> shares within the required 10-day window after exceeding the 5% ownership threshold. The agency alleges that <strong data-start="1198" data-end="1206">Musk</strong> delayed the disclosure by 11 days, allowing him to continue buying shares at lower prices, which resulted in an estimated $150 million advantage.</p>

<p class="" data-start="1389" data-end="1717"><strong data-start="1389" data-end="1402">Elon Musk</strong>&#8216;s lawyer, <strong data-start="1413" data-end="1427">Alex Spiro</strong>, rejected the <strong data-start="1442" data-end="1449">SEC</strong>&#8216;s allegations, stating that the agency&#8217;s action was an admission that it could not bring an actual case. Meanwhile, <strong data-start="1566" data-end="1574">Musk</strong> referred to the <strong data-start="1591" data-end="1598">SEC</strong> as a &#8220;totally broken organization&#8221; on social media platform <strong data-start="1659" data-end="1664">X</strong>, arguing that &#8220;so many actual crimes&#8221; go unpunished.</p>
<p data-start="1389" data-end="1717"><img fetchpriority="high" decoding="async" class="aligncenter wp-image-151870 size-full" src="https://coinmuhendisi.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2025/03/elon-musk-scaled.jpg" alt="elon musk" width="2560" height="1440" /></p>
<h2 data-start="1719" data-end="1765">DOGE Agency and New Investigation Requests</h2>
<p class="" data-start="1767" data-end="2143">One month after the lawsuit was filed, <strong data-start="1806" data-end="1814">Musk</strong>’s Department of Government Efficiency (<strong data-start="1854" data-end="1862">DOGE</strong>), a U.S. government agency led by <strong data-start="1897" data-end="1905">Musk</strong>, turned its attention to the <strong data-start="1935" data-end="1942">SEC</strong>. On February 17, a <strong data-start="1962" data-end="1970">DOGE</strong>-affiliated account called on the public to report any &#8220;waste, fraud, and abuse&#8221; within the <strong data-start="2062" data-end="2069">SEC</strong>. <strong data-start="2071" data-end="2079">Musk</strong> also shared this post with his 200 million+ followers on <strong data-start="2137" data-end="2142">X</strong>.</p>
<p class="" data-start="2145" data-end="2437">Court filings indicate that <strong data-start="2173" data-end="2186">Elon Musk</strong> has until April 4 to respond to the lawsuit. Meanwhile, President <strong data-start="2253" data-end="2269">Donald Trump</strong> issued an executive order calling for a review of politically motivated investigations within the <strong data-start="2368" data-end="2375">SEC</strong> and other federal agencies under the previous administration.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Pantera Capital</strong> raised <strong>$20 million</strong> to support the<strong> Telegram-linked</strong> blockchain <strong>TON</strong>. Crypto investors have shown significant interest in the <strong>TON</strong> blockchain associated with Telegram.</p>
<p>According to documents submitted to the <strong>U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ission</strong> on Monday, Pantera Capital raised $20 million to invest in TON’s cryptocurrency, <strong>Toncoin</strong>.</p>
<p>The documents indicate that the firm secured funding from at least 29 investors across two separate funds. The official sales for both funds began in July. <strong>Pantera Capital</strong> had started reaching out to investors in June, with a minimum investment requirement of $250,000.</p>
<p>The two new funds for Toncoin are based on the firm’s prior investment announced in May. Pantera described this investment as the &#8220;largest&#8221; in its 21-year history but did not disclose the amount.</p>
<p><img decoding="async" class="size-full wp-image-142607 aligncenter" src="https://coinmuhendisi.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2024/12/ton.png" alt="ton" width="5120" height="2880" /></p>
<h2>The Impact of Durov&#8217;s Detention on TON</h2>
<p>The <strong>VC firm&#8217;s</strong> optimism for <strong>TON</strong> reflects the excitement of other crypto investors, continuing even after French authorities arrested <strong>Telegram CEO Pavel Durov</strong> in August.</p>
<p>Durov is currently out on bail in France. He faces six preliminary charges for allegedly refusing to cooperate with law enforcement authorities regarding the distribution of child abuse material, drug sales, and other criminal activities on Telegram.</p>
<p>Following Durov’s detention, the price of Toncoin dropped.</p>
<h2>Ton Rebounds!</h2>
<p>Nevertheless, <strong>TON</strong> supporters did not lose faith <strong>Alex Felix</strong>, managing partner at CoinFund, said in August, &#8216;The fundamental case for TON remains strong.&#8217; At a TON blockchain conference held in Dubai in November, attendees noted that the TON ecosystem had moved on from the Durov crisis.</p>
<p>&#8216;It certainly was a bit bad for a couple of weeks,&#8217; said Jack Booth, co-founder of TON Society, the entity that organized the conference. &#8216;But the news cycle moves on.&#8217;</p>
<p>Following the broader surge in the crypto market after <strong>Donald Trump</strong> won the U.S. presidential election, Toncoin has regained almost all of its losses since Durov’s arrest. According to CoinGecko, Toncoin briefly rose to $6.84 on Monday, a 2% increase over its price before Durov&#8217;s arrest. It is now trading at approximately $6.60.</p>
<p>With a market capitalization of nearly $17 billion, Toncoin is still trading about 20% below its July peak.</p>
